Original here

%cd /tmp
/tmp
!git clone https://github.com/pytorch/fairseq/
%cd fairseq/examples/wav2vec/unsupervised
/tmp/fairseq/examples/wav2vec/unsupervised
!git clone https://github.com/zhenghuatan/rVADfast
!cat scripts/vads.py|sed -e 's!/path/to/rVADfast_py_2.0!/tmp/fairseq/examples/wav2vec/unsupervised/rVADfast!' > tmp
!mv tmp scripts/vads.py
!for i in train valid test;do cat /kaggle/input/fork-of-wav2vec-u-cv-swedish-tsv/$i.tsv|python scripts/vads.py > /kaggle/working/$i.vads;done
100%|█████████████████████████████████████| 2331/2331 [1:01:46<00:00,  1.59s/it]
100%|███████████████████████████████████████| 2019/2019 [53:39<00:00,  1.59s/it]
100%|███████████████████████████████████████| 2027/2027 [57:26<00:00,  1.70s/it]
!mkdir /kaggle/working/wav
!mkdir /kaggle/working/wav/train
!mkdir /kaggle/working/wav/test
!mkdir /kaggle/working/wav/valid
!for i in train test valid; do python scripts/remove_silence.py --tsv /kaggle/input/fork-of-wav2vec-u-cv-swedish-tsv/$i.tsv --vads /kaggle/working/$i.vads --out /kaggle/working/wav/$i;done